Update :)

My R- Tech day is complete and I’m a happy customer.

My S3 was already mapped (did think it was quick for standard) but it couldn’t of been a good decent map.

Was 304bhp with 349ft lb torque. Which I was told is not a good map or a safe one really for the engine. The power was straight in at a big punch but tailed off quickly high up the Rev Range.
So mapping commenced.

My S3 is now 317bhp with 319fr lb torque with a much fuller used power band of the full Rev Range and you can really feel it also. Dsg box was mapped also, now with launch limited set at 4500rpm Auto upchange in manual mode has now been disabled so the car will Rev all the way till 7100rpm until till you chance up otherwise your bouncing off the limiter. Fuel economy has is also a lot better where the power is more linear I managed 31mpg there and 34mpg home haha.

Over all I’m very happy with the outcome and the guys know exactly what they are doing only down side I could say is I would of liked to of been told abit more what was going on and more details on the map and dsg map as I’m not 100% sure fully what was done to the DSG but overall I’m a happy Customer :) and would go there and will go there again :)

I think it’s a bad quote. The PCV is not £60 to fit, the Cam follower I give him, the DV is not £100 to fit.

All 3 could easily be done within an hour by a specialist. Try the DV and PCV your self. Just take your time.

I've sent the company another email asking about the GFB DV+, see what they say.

Just stick with the factory DV, the Rev G version.

Also I had a good Deal on the GFB DV+. There is now a company making the DV+ and selling on ebay for £35. I bought one as a trial and its exactly the same as the GFB so hell of a saving :)

Do not get a cheap DV, not matter how attractive the price is. No quality control so pieces could fall off.
 
I think it’s a bad quote. The PCV is not £60 to fit, the Cam follower I give him, the DV is not £100 to fit.

All 3 could easily be done within an hour by a specialist. Try the DV and PCV your self. Just take your time.

Just stick with the factory DV, the Rev G version.

Do not get a cheap DV, not matter how attractive the price is. No quality control so pieces could fall off.

I was about to say the same - PCV is a 5 minute job to swap and DV is similar. The follower is a simple job too, but not for everyone as you're dealing with fuel and it's a little awkward, so easy to mess things up if you're not up to it. Plenty of good Youtube videos about to show how it's all done with simple tools.

They've quoted you 310 for a job that will cost at most, 150 in parts and an hour of work for anyone remotely competent.
